St. Joseph's Roman Catholic Church and Rectory was devastated by fire in 1974. The bell tower and three extant bays (front facade) were preserved as a monument and encased in a park name St. Joseph's Park, then listed on NRHP.

"The fire destroyed the church, except for the tower and walls in October 1974, forcing the parish to abandon the ruin. The Landmark Society of Western New York, the State University College at Brockport, city officials, members of the Downtown Development Corporation, and the original Roman Catholic religious order all supported preserving the bell tower and three extant bays (front facade) as a monument encased in a park, named St. Joseph’s Park. The conversion was carried out by Landmark Society of Western New York in 1980." (visit link)
